S.I. No. 244/1963 - Secondary Teachers' Superannuation (Amendment) (No. 2) Scheme, 1963.


S.I. No. 244 of 1963.

SECONDARY TEACHERS' SUPERANNUATION (AMENDMENT) (NO. 2) SCHEME, 1963.

I, PÁDRAIG Ó hIRIGHILE, Minister for Education, in exercise of the powers conferred on me by the Teachers' Superannuation Act, 1928 (No. 32 of 1928), and with the consent of the Minister for Finance, hereby make the following Scheme:

1. This Scheme may be cited as the Secondary Teachers' Superanuation (Amendment) (No. 2) Scheme, 1963, and the collective citation "the Secondary Teachers' Superannuation Schemes, 1929 to 1963" shall include this Scheme.

2. This Scheme shall come into force immediately upon its being confirmed by each House of the Oireachtas.

3. The Interpretation Act, 1937 (No. 38 of 1937), applies to this Scheme.

4. Paragraph 21 of the Secondary Teachers' Superannuation (Amendment) Scheme, 1951 ( S.I. No. 48 of 1951 ), is hereby amended by—

(a) the insertion of "who first gave approved teaching service on or before the 31st day of July, 1963" before "and who" in subparagraph (1),

(b) the substitution for subparagraph (2) of the following subparagraph, namely:

" (2) A person to whom a marriage gratuity has been paid under subparagraph (1) of this paragraph and who subsequently re-enters membership shall be ineligible to have her contributing service prior to her marriage reckoned for the purposes of the grant of a pension or the payment of the gratuities unless she repays to the pension fund the marriage gratuity paid to her together with compound interest thereon at the rate of five per cent. per annum calculated from the date on which she received the marriage gratuity to the date on which it is repaid."

(c) the insertion after subparagraph (3) (inserted by the Secondary Teachers' Superannuation (Amendment) Scheme, 1954 ( S.I. No. 234 of 1954 ) ) of the following subparagraph:

" (4) Payments to the pension fund under subparagraph (2) of this paragraph shall be of such amount, spread over so many years and subject to such conditions as the Minister may determine.", and

(d) the insertion of "having become a widow before she first re-enters such service," before "clause (b)" in subparagraph (3) (inserted by the said Secondary Teachers' Superannuation (Amendment) Scheme, 1954).

EXPLANATORY NOTE.

This Amending Scheme provides that a woman secondary teacher who commenced teaching after the 31st July, 1963, will not be eligible to receive a marriage gratuity.

In the case of a teacher who commenced teaching before the 31st July, 1963, and to whom a marriage gratuity is paid provision is made so that she may re-enter membership of the scheme and in the event of her re-entering she may have her service prior to her marriage reckoned as pensionable service if she refunds the marriage gratuity paid to her together with compound interest thereon at 5% per annum.
